Cisco Systems has released several predictions about where the Internet is heading, noting that overall traffic will grow fourfold by the close of 2015, reaching zetabyte territory for the first time. The data boom will be driven in large part by the increased use of wireless devices, which are expected to account for more Internet traffic in the next four years than the entire Internet did in 2006, and are expected to outnumber people by a 2-to-1 ratio.
By 2015, the traffic across global IP networks every five minutes will be the equivalent to the data size of all movies ever made. There will be six million households globally that are consuming a terabyte of data each month. That isn't hard to fathom with the way everything is moving towards streaming deliveries for software and video.
The traffic during the so-called busy hour will increase by a factor of five between now and 2015. The traffic during the busy hour by 2015 will be the equivalent of 200 million people streaming HD video continuously.
